Museum of Contemporary Figurative Arts and Gardens
Seven acres of a former woollen mill have been changed into paradise by Dutch artists Wout Muller and Clary Mastenbroek. This romantic walled garden, situated at the river Dawn, was first established in 1994 and evolved over the years. Stones from former buildings have been recycled into walls, raised borders, obelisks and magic standing stones. From May 2003 the small gallery has been extended as a museum, for contemporary figurative art.
